Reversing Falls

What makes the Reversing Falls such a unique natural phenomenon? The tidal forces of the Bay of Fundy, which has the highest tides in the world, cause the Saint John River’s flow to periodically reverse direction. This creates a dramatic spectacle as the river battles the tidal currents. Here is a table that provides more details:

Irving Nature Park

bay-of-fundy-st-andrews-top-highlights-private-up-to-6

Moving on from the historic Fort Howe, the tour winds through a scenic drive to the Irving Nature Park.

This 600-acre protected coastal area offers beautiful trails and stunning views. Visitors can explore the park’s diverse habitats, including salt marshes, beaches, and forests. The park is home to a variety of wildlife, from seabirds to seals.
